February 01 2010
Scores of people were killed Monday when a female suicide bomber blew herself up among Shi'ite pilgrims on the outskirts of Baghdad, the New York Times reports.
At least 41 people were killed in the blast, and more than 100 were wounded, police said. The death toll is expected to rise.
The attack took place near a food tent in the Bab al-Sham district, security officials said.
